Mark Barron Autographs

Mark Barron is a former American football safety who was born on October 27, 1989, in Mobile, Alabama. He attended St. Paul's Episcopal School in Mobile where he was a letterman in football, basketball, and track. He played college football at the University of Alabama for three seasons from 2008 to 2011.
Barron was selected by the Tampa Bay Buccaneers as the 7th overall pick in the 2012 NFL draft. He played in all 16 games for the Buccaneers in his rookie season, recording 89 tackles, one sack, and one interception. After spending four seasons with the Buccaneers, Barron joined the Los Angeles Rams in 2015. He played for the Rams for four seasons and was named to the Pro Bowl in 2015. Barron retired from the NFL after the 2019 season.
Throughout his NFL career, Barron was known for his versatility and ability to play multiple positions on the field. He played safety and linebacker in various defensive schemes throughout his career. He was also a strong tackler and a good pass defender. Barron finished his career with 809 total tackles, 12 sacks, and nine interceptions.
